Khulisa Management Services is a South African-based firm that provides a wide range of monitoring, evaluation, research, and business intelligence services. Since 1993, we have served over 140 different clients including the governments, local and international donors, corporations, non-governmental organisations (NGOs), and other service providers.
 
Khulisa is looking for a Training Manager, based in Johannesburg, for a knowledge management/policy project. Experience with open source technology and with international donor programmes (EuropeAid, USAID, DFID) is preferred.
